Skip to content

Commit 96eeb6e

Browse files
committed
Reduce menu and boes when not a customer
1 parent 5b71f17 commit 96eeb6e

File tree

2 files changed

+53
-37
lines changed

2 files changed

+53
-37
lines changed

myaccount/index.php

Lines changed: 12 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2433,17 +2433,23 @@
24332433
<li class="nav-item'.($mode == 'dashboard' ? ' active' : '').'">
24342434
<a class="nav-link" href="'.$_SERVER["PHP_SELF"].'?mode=dashboard"><i class="fa fa-tachometer"></i> '.$langs->trans("Dashboard").'</a>
24352435
</li>
2436+
';
2437+
2438+
if ($mythirdpartyaccount->client > 0) {
2439+
print '
24362440
<li class="nav-item'.($mode == 'instances' ? ' active' : '').'">
24372441
<a class="nav-link" href="'.$_SERVER["PHP_SELF"].'?mode=instances"><i class="fa fa-server"></i> '.$langs->trans("MyInstances").'</a>
24382442
</li>';
24392443

2440-
$freemodeinstance = ((empty($mythirdpartyaccount->array_options['options_checkboxnonprofitorga']) || $mythirdpartyaccount->array_options['options_checkboxnonprofitorga'] == 'nonprofit') && getDolGlobalInt("SELLYOURSAAS_ENABLE_FREE_PAYMENT_MODE"));
2441-
if (!$freemodeinstance) {
2442-
print '
2443-
<li class="nav-item'.($mode == 'billing' ? ' active' : '').'">
2444-
<a class="nav-link" href="'.$_SERVER["PHP_SELF"].'?mode=billing"><i class="fa fa-usd"></i> '.$langs->trans("MyBilling").'</a>
2445-
</li>';
2444+
$freemodeinstance = ((empty($mythirdpartyaccount->array_options['options_checkboxnonprofitorga']) || $mythirdpartyaccount->array_options['options_checkboxnonprofitorga'] == 'nonprofit') && getDolGlobalInt("SELLYOURSAAS_ENABLE_FREE_PAYMENT_MODE"));
2445+
if (!$freemodeinstance) {
2446+
print '
2447+
<li class="nav-item'.($mode == 'billing' ? ' active' : '').'">
2448+
<a class="nav-link" href="'.$_SERVER["PHP_SELF"].'?mode=billing"><i class="fa fa-usd"></i> '.$langs->trans("MyBilling").'</a>
2449+
</li>';
2450+
}
24462451
}
2452+
24472453
if ($mythirdpartyaccount->isareseller) {
24482454
print '
24492455
<li class="nav-item'.(($mode == 'mycustomerinstances' || $mode == 'mycustomerbilling') ? ' active' : '').' dropdown">

myaccount/tpl/dashboard.tpl.php

Lines changed: 41 additions & 31 deletions
Original file line numberDiff line numberDiff line change
@@ -44,8 +44,11 @@
4444
<!-- END PAGE HEADER-->
4545
4646
47-
<div class="row">
48-
<div class="col-md-6">
47+
<div class="row">';
48+
49+
50+
if ($mythirdpartyaccount->client > 0) {
51+
print '<div class="col-md-6">
4952
5053
<div class="portlet light" id="planSection">
5154
@@ -67,8 +70,8 @@
6770
</div> <!-- END ROW -->
6871
6972
';
70-
if ($nbofinstancessuspended) {
71-
print '
73+
if ($nbofinstancessuspended) {
74+
print '
7275
<div class="row">
7376
<div class="col-md-9">
7477
'.$langs->trans("NbOfSuspendedInstances").'
@@ -78,20 +81,20 @@
7881
</div>
7982
</div> <!-- END ROW -->
8083
';
81-
}
84+
}
8285

83-
print '
86+
print '
8487
<div class="row">
8588
<div class="center col-md-12">
8689
<br>
8790
<a class="wordbreak btn" href="'.$_SERVER["PHP_SELF"].'?mode=instances" class="btn default btn-xs green-stripe">'.$langs->trans("SeeDetailsAndOptions").'</a>
8891
</div></div>';
8992

90-
print '
93+
print '
9194
</div>'; // end protlet-body
9295

93-
if ($mythirdpartyaccount->isareseller) {
94-
print '
96+
if ($mythirdpartyaccount->isareseller) {
97+
print '
9598
<div class="portlet-title">
9699
<div class="caption"><br><br>
97100
<i class="fa fa-server font-green-sharp paddingright"></i><span class="caption-subject font-green-sharp bold uppercase">'.$langs->trans("InstancesOfMyCustomers").'</span>
@@ -107,38 +110,41 @@
107110
<div class="col-md-3 right">
108111
<h2>'.$nbofinstancesdonereseller.'</h2>
109112
</div>
110-
</div> <!-- END ROW -->
113+
</div> <!-- END ROW -->
111114
112115
';
113-
if ($nbofinstancessuspendedreseller) {
116+
if ($nbofinstancessuspendedreseller) {
117+
print '
118+
<div class="row">
119+
<div class="col-md-9">
120+
'.$langs->trans("NbOfSuspendedInstances").'
121+
</div>
122+
<div class="col-md-3 right">
123+
<h2 style="color:orange">'.$nbofinstancessuspendedreseller.'</h2>
124+
</div>
125+
</div> <!-- END ROW -->
126+
';
127+
}
128+
114129
print '
115-
<div class="row">
116-
<div class="col-md-9">
117-
'.$langs->trans("NbOfSuspendedInstances").'
118-
</div>
119-
<div class="col-md-3 right">
120-
<h2 style="color:orange">'.$nbofinstancessuspendedreseller.'</h2>
121-
</div>
122-
</div> <!-- END ROW -->
123-
';
130+
<div class="row">
131+
<div class="center col-md-12">
132+
<br>
133+
<a class="wordbreak btn" href="'.$_SERVER["PHP_SELF"].'?mode=mycustomerinstances" class="btn default btn-xs green-stripe">'.$langs->trans("SeeDetailsAndOptionsOfMyCustomers").'</a>
134+
</div></div>';
135+
136+
print '</div>'; // end portlet-body
124137
}
125138

126139
print '
127-
<div class="row">
128-
<div class="center col-md-12">
129-
<br>
130-
<a class="wordbreak btn" href="'.$_SERVER["PHP_SELF"].'?mode=mycustomerinstances" class="btn default btn-xs green-stripe">'.$langs->trans("SeeDetailsAndOptionsOfMyCustomers").'</a>
131-
</div></div>';
132-
133-
print '</div>'; // end protlet-body
134-
}
135-
136-
print '
137140
138141
</div> <!-- END PORTLET -->
139142
140-
</div> <!-- END COL -->
143+
</div> <!-- END COL MY INSTANCES-->';
144+
}
141145

146+
147+
print '
142148
<!-- My profile -->
143149
<div class="col-md-6">
144150
<div class="portlet light" id="myProfile">
@@ -195,7 +201,10 @@
195201

196202
print '
197203
<div class="row">
204+
';
198205

206+
if ($mythirdpartyaccount->client > 0) {
207+
print '
199208
<!-- Box of payment balance -->
200209
<div class="col-md-6">
201210
<div class="portlet light" id="paymentBalance">
@@ -282,6 +291,7 @@
282291
283292
</div> <!-- END PORTLET -->
284293
</div><!-- END COL -->';
294+
}
285295

286296
$sellyoursaassupporturl = getDolGlobalString('SELLYOURSAAS_SUPPORT_URL');
287297
if (! empty($mythirdpartyaccount->array_options['options_domain_registration_page'])

0 commit comments

Comments
 (0)